Adams Rite MS1848 Sliding Patio Door Deadlock suitable for narrow stile sliding doors available in both deadlocking and self latching versions.
Operation
Can be operated from either side by any standard bored type cylinder
Designed to fit within very narrow stile sliding door stiles without compromising the high degree of security needed by these doors. The stainless steel bolt has three unusual features: Adjustability: A full 4.6mm lengthening or shortening of bolt projection can be made by turning an exposed screw in the face of the lock. This can compensate for a considerable misalignment between door and jamb. Self Protection: If the door is closed with the bolt in the locked position, the bolt will retract immediately on contact with the jamb, preventing damage or lock-out. Anti-Lifting: The 3-ply laminated stainless steel hookbolt is designed to withstand approximately 1„2 ton of force vertically or horizontally, thus protecting against jamb/door attack. The MS®1848 can be operated by a standard bored type cylinder, with three hub slot positions allowing installation even where jamb and stile design provides severely limited turn clearance.
